Hip-hop biopics are popping up everywhere but none may be bigger than the forthcoming Tupac film. A film on the life of Tupac Shakur, simply titled Tupac, is scheduled to release in 2016.

The news comes from Producer Randall Mogul, who has worked on Power and films like End of Watch, 2 Guns and more. Mogul isn’t alone in the work, in the Instagram post revealing a promotional poster for the film he thanks some heavy names: LT Hutton, George Furla and David Robinson as partners in addition to tagging 50 Cent, Kevin Connolly, Mark Wahlberg, Jerry Ferrara and Omari Hardwick. Outside of the partners there is no direct details to what role the rest of the stars will play, if any.
